21 Savage Snaps in Viral Clip While Talking ‘Saving the Streets,’ Calls Out ‘Broke’ Rapper
21 Savage is sending a clear message — and it’s not the peaceful one some fans might expect. In a circulating clip shared online, the Atlanta rapper speaks about trying to change his life and “save the streets,” but quickly flips the tone with a heated warning aimed at Favio Foreign.
“I’m tryna change my life, I’m tryna save the streets,” 21 says in the clip, before adding, “But don’t get it twisted for a second.” From there, the rapper’s message turns aggressive as he seemingly calls the Favio a “b*tch,” threatens to slap him, and labels him “broke” and “washed up.”
